Reinforced window replacement services involve installing durable, high-strength windows designed to improve the overall resilience of a property’s existing window system. These replacements typically feature enhanced framing materials, impact-resistant glass, and additional reinforcements that help prevent damage from severe weather, vandalism, or accidental impacts. Homeowners seeking a long-lasting solution to protect their property often turn to these services to upgrade their current windows, ensuring better performance and increased security.

This service is especially helpful for addressing common problems such as frequent window breakage, drafts, or difficulty with opening and closing traditional windows. Reinforced windows can also improve energy efficiency by reducing air leaks and maintaining indoor comfort. Property owners who have experienced storm damage or who live in areas prone to high winds and severe weather may find that reinforced window replacements provide a more reliable barrier against the elements, helping to minimize costly repairs and maintain the integrity of the building.

The overview below groups typical Reinforced Window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Columbia, SC.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Many routine window reinforcement projects in Columbia, SC typically fall within the $250-$600 range. These jobs often involve upgrading a few windows or minor repairs, which are common and usually budget-friendly.

Standard Replacement - Full window replacements or reinforcement of multiple units generally cost between $1,000 and $3,000. Most local contractors handle projects in this range, depending on window size and material choices.

Large or Custom Projects - Larger, more complex reinforcement projects such as installing impact-resistant windows or custom sizes can range from $3,500 to $7,000+. These are less frequent but necessary for specialized needs or larger properties.

High-End Installations - Premium or multi-story reinforcement work with advanced features can exceed $7,000, with some projects reaching $10,000 or more. Such high-tier jobs are less common but available through specialized local service providers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are reinforced window replacement services? Reinforced window replacement involves installing durable, strengthened windows designed to enhance security and resistance against impacts or breakage, suitable for residential or commercial properties in Columbia, SC, and nearby areas.

How do reinforced windows differ from standard windows? Reinforced windows typically feature stronger frames and specialized glass or reinforcement materials that provide increased durability, making them more resistant to breakage and better suited for high-security needs.

What types of properties benefit from reinforced window replacement? Reinforced window replacement is beneficial for homes, businesses, or public buildings seeking increased security, protection from severe weather, or enhanced safety features in Columbia and surrounding regions.
